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Redland Bay, QLD, Australia and Mount Tamborine, QLD, Australia?

There is no direct connection from Redland Bay to Mount Tamborine. However, you can take the line 282 bus to Loganholme station arrival stop 1, walk to Loganholme, stop H, take the line 565 bus to Alamein St at Beenleigh High School, walk to Beenleigh station, platform 1, take the train to Helensvale station, platform 1, then take the taxi to Mount Tamborine. Alternatively, you can drive from Redland Bay to Mount Tamborine in around 1h 1m.
